Reportable payments are those made to the policyholder, to the insured, or to a third party. You’ll be entitled to the enhanced rate of the daily living component of PIP straight away. You don’t have to wait 3 months for the PIP qualifying period to end. You won’t need to have a health assessment or complete the ‘How your disability affects you’ form describing how your condition affects you. To make your claim, call the PIP claim line and organise for your doctor or consultant to send the DWP a medical form called a SR1.

For example, let’s say you were diagnosed with a terminal illness in January and immediately applied for disability. If you were approved in November, 11 months after applying, you’d be eligible for 6 months of back pay (11 months – 5 month waiting period).
